Background
Nuclear receptor subfamily 1 group H members, commonly known as Liver X Receptors (LXRs), are pivotal regulators of lipid and cholesterol metabolism. LXRs include two isoforms, LXRα (NR1H3) and LXRβ (NR1H2). They function as ligand-activated transcription factors that modulate the expression of genes involved in lipid homeostasis, inflammation, and glucose metabolism. LXRs are primarily activated by oxysterols, which are oxidized derivatives of cholesterol, underscoring their role in maintaining cholesterol balance and preventing its accumulation in tissues.
Protein Structure
- N-terminal Domain (NTD): Contains the activation function-1 (AF-1) region, which is essential for the transcriptional activity and regulation of target genes.
- DNA-binding Domain (DBD): Comprises two zinc finger motifs that enable the receptor to bind to specific DNA sequences known as LXR response elements (LXREs) in the promoters of target genes.
- Hinge Region: Connects the DBD to the ligand-binding domain and contributes to the receptor's structural flexibility and dimerization.
- Ligand-binding Domain (LBD): Contains the activation function-2 (AF-2) region and is responsible for binding ligands (oxysterols). The LBD also facilitates the interaction with coactivators and corepressors to regulate gene transcription.
Classification and Subtypes
The LXR family includes:
- LXRα (NR1H3): Predominantly expressed in the liver, intestine, adipose tissue, and macrophages. It plays a critical role in regulating cholesterol, fatty acid, and glucose metabolism.
- LXRβ (NR1H2): Ubiquitously expressed in various tissues, including the brain, adipose tissue, and immune cells. It functions similarly to LXRα but with a broader expression profile.
Function and Biological Significance
- Cholesterol Homeostasis: LXRs promote the expression of genes involved in cholesterol efflux, transport, and excretion, such as ABCA1, ABCG1, and CYP7A1, thereby preventing cholesterol accumulation and promoting its removal.
- Lipid Metabolism: LXRs regulate the synthesis and storage of fatty acids and triglycerides by modulating the expression of genes like SREBP-1c and FAS.
- Inflammation: LXRs exhibit anti-inflammatory properties by suppressing the expression of pro-inflammatory genes in macrophages and other immune cells, contributing to the resolution of inflammation.
- Glucose Metabolism: LXRs influence glucose homeostasis and insulin sensitivity through the regulation of genes involved in glucose uptake and utilization.
Clinical Issues
- Atherosclerosis: LXRs are crucial in preventing atherosclerosis by promoting cholesterol efflux from macrophages, thereby reducing foam cell formation and plaque development.
- Metabolic Disorders: Dysregulation of LXR signaling is associated with metabolic diseases, including obesity, insulin resistance, and non-alcoholic fatty liver disease (NAFLD).
- Inflammatory Diseases: The anti-inflammatory role of LXRs makes them potential therapeutic targets for treating inflammatory diseases such as rheumatoid arthritis and inflammatory bowel disease.
- Neurodegenerative Diseases: LXRβ, highly expressed in the brain, is implicated in neuroprotection and may play a role in neurodegenerative conditions like Alzheimer's disease.
Summary
The NR1H nuclear receptor subfamily, comprising LXRα and LXRβ, is integral to maintaining lipid and cholesterol homeostasis, regulating inflammatory responses, and modulating glucose metabolism. Their roles in cholesterol efflux, lipid metabolism, and anti-inflammatory actions make them critical for preventing atherosclerosis, metabolic disorders, and inflammatory diseases. Understanding the mechanisms of LXR signaling and its broader physiological impacts highlights the potential of these receptors as therapeutic targets for various diseases, including cardiovascular, metabolic, and neurodegenerative disorders.
